1
0
mirror of https://github.com/OpenTTD/OpenTTD.git synced 2025-09-02 03:19:10 +00:00

Fix: [Win32] WIN32 may not be defined, always prefer the compiler predefined macro _WIN32

This commit is contained in:
glx
2018-12-09 02:28:14 +01:00
committed by glx22
parent 8890926b0d
commit c540d72445
25 changed files with 74 additions and 74 deletions

View File

@@ -20,9 +20,9 @@
#include "string_func.h"
#include <sys/stat.h>
#ifndef WIN32
#ifndef _WIN32
# include <unistd.h>
#endif /* WIN32 */
#endif /* _WIN32 */
#include "table/strings.h"
@@ -153,7 +153,7 @@ const char *FiosBrowseTo(const FiosItem *item)
{
switch (item->type) {
case FIOS_TYPE_DRIVE:
#if defined(WIN32) || defined(__OS2__)
#if defined(_WIN32) || defined(__OS2__)
seprintf(_fios_path, _fios_path_last, "%c:" PATHSEP, item->title[0]);
#endif
break;
@@ -318,7 +318,7 @@ bool FiosFileScanner::AddFile(const char *filename, size_t basepath_length, cons
}
FiosItem *fios = file_list.Append();
#ifdef WIN32
#ifdef _WIN32
struct _stat sb;
if (_tstat(OTTD2FS(filename), &sb) == 0) {
#else